In an email the summer before the papers publication, Monsantos William Heydens shared with co-author Gary Williams that he sprouted several new gray hairs during the writing of this thing. Heydens also noted he would be attaching text, tables and references. [31] In the wake of the papers publication, Lisa Drake, Monsantos lead on government affairs, sent out a congratulatory email to her colleagues with the subject line: Kudos on Publication of Roundup Tox[icology] Paper. [32] In the email, Drake praised her colleagues and cited seven of them for their hard work over three years of data collection, writing, review and relationship building with the papers authors. She singled out another five colleagues for their moral and budget support and counsel and advice. She also thanked specific consultants for helping us pull this together through infinite edits and reviews. Now that the paper was published, Drake noted, the public affairs strategy begins to kick in globally, what Monsanto called its freedom to operate initiative to promote sales of its glyphosate-based herbicides
